The Research On Emergency Power Supply System Based On DSP

With the rapid developing of industry and modem science and technology, such communal facilities as the skyscraper, hospital and factory, etc. will be higher and higher to the demand for supplying power. It will cause great accident or economic losses in the event of power interruption. The Emergency Power Supply can offer the electric energy for equipment in various kinds of occasions while the power interrruption. It is important to research the high-powered Emergency Power Supply.After surveying and studying the domestic and international research current situation on switching power supply and application technology, and carrying on systematic analysis and synthesize to the present domestic and international emergency supply, We take out the specification and general project to meet the user's requirement, and calculate the parameter of power transformer, and choose the typies of IGBT.After the PWM technology and vector coordinate converted, we adopt PI regulator to control space voltage vector that produced by emergency supply. The method adopted by the article is not the SVPWM technology. It is to control space voltage vector invariable amplitude in d axle and q axle in fact. There is three-phase SPWM wave by SPWM modulating. After transformer stepping up and wave filter, it becomes three symmetrical sinusoidal wave. The simulation results show that it has fine balanced degree of wave form of the three-phase voltage and low wave form and distorted degree by adapting this method, Even under the seriously asymmetric situation of three-phase load.On the basis of theory analysis and emulation, we have developed the hardware circuit based on Model TMS320F2812 DSP, and debug passing on the hardware. We adopt the embedded operating system uC/OS-II as the software developed platform, and adopt the C language implementation system function module, for upgrading and providing convenience and the programming and maintenance for the future.
